Xero Degrees, India’s popular cafe chain, eyes 100 new outlets and funding as it approaches 5th anniversary

Xero Degrees, the venture of Kashish Aneja and Shivam Kakkar, is set for a rapid expansion as it approaches its fifth anniversary, with plans to open 100 outlets across India by June 2023.

Xero Degrees, the popular cafe chain known for its Instagram-worthy and affordable offerings, has made a name for itself with its creative and innovative dishes like Fries in a Jar, Pizza in a Jar, and Waffle in a Jar. Since opening its first outlet in Connaught Place, New Delhi, the brand has expanded rapidly, and now, on the verge of its fifth anniversary, is planning to have 100 outlets across India by the end of June 2023. With its recent flagship outlet opening in Koramangala, Bengaluru, the company has five more openings in the pipeline.

Kashish Aneja, Co-Founder, said, “Our commitment to serving the most innovative dishes coupled with our strong social media presence, has fueled a high demand from customers across India. With our explosive expansion plans, we aim to make our brand accessible to more customers, and offer a unique culinary experience.”

As part of their expansion strategy, Xero Degrees is also seeking a Venture Capitalist who can assist them in executing their plans more effectively.

“The next 5 years are going to be crucial for our brand, and we are committed to investing not less than 100 crore to support our expansion plans. The idea is to open company-owned outlets and facilitate a more controlled way of working. While we are slowly shifting our focus on the south and southeast regions of India this year, we will soon be planning a major expansion in the south with a bang,” added Shivam kakkar.

Xero Degrees is not only expanding domestically, but also has international expansion plans, with a focus on targeting countries such as Canada, Australia, and the Middle East.
